|  | //===-- Template functions to compare scalar values -------------*- C++ -*-===// | 
|  | // | 
|  | // Part of the LLVM Project, under the Apache License v2.0 with LLVM Exceptions. | 
|  | // See https://llvm.org/LICENSE.txt for license information. | 
|  | // SPDX-License-Identifier: Apache-2.0 WITH LLVM-exception | 
|  | // | 
|  | //===----------------------------------------------------------------------===// | 
|  |  | 
|  | #ifndef LLVM_LIBC_FUZZING_MATH_COMPARE_H | 
|  | #define LLVM_LIBC_FUZZING_MATH_COMPARE_H | 
|  |  | 
|  | #include "src/__support/CPP/type_traits.h" | 
|  | #include "src/__support/FPUtil/FPBits.h" | 
|  |  | 
|  | template <typename T> | 
|  | LIBC_NAMESPACE::cpp::enable_if_t<LIBC_NAMESPACE::cpp::is_floating_point_v<T>, | 
|  | bool> | 
|  | ValuesEqual(T x1, T x2) { | 
|  | LIBC_NAMESPACE::fputil::FPBits<T> bits1(x1); | 
|  | LIBC_NAMESPACE::fputil::FPBits<T> bits2(x2); | 
|  | // If either is NaN, we want both to be NaN. | 
|  | if (bits1.is_nan() || bits2.is_nan()) | 
|  | return bits1.is_nan() && bits2.is_nan(); | 
|  |  | 
|  | // For all other values, we want the values to be bitwise equal. | 
|  | return bits1.uintval() == bits2.uintval(); | 
|  | } | 
|  |  | 
|  | template <typename T> | 
|  | LIBC_NAMESPACE::cpp::enable_if_t<LIBC_NAMESPACE::cpp::is_integral_v<T>, bool> | 
|  | ValuesEqual(T x1, T x2) { | 
|  | return x1 == x2; | 
|  | } | 
|  |  | 
|  | #endif // LLVM_LIBC_FUZZING_MATH_COMPARE_H |
